Property Details for 21 Sandy Cres, Salisbury Park

21 Sandy Cres, Salisbury Park is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1980. The property has a land size of 466m2 and floor size of 84m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in May 2012.

About Salisbury Park 5109

The size of Salisbury Park is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 37.4% of total area. The population of Salisbury Park in 2011 was 2,070 people. By 2016 the population was 2,153 showing a population growth of 4.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Salisbury Park is 50-59 years. Households in Salisbury Park are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Salisbury Park work in a trades occupation. In 2011, 68.7% of the homes in Salisbury Park were owner-occupied compared with 69% in 2016.

Salisbury Park has 985 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Salisbury Park have seen a 105.01%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 50.36% increase. As at 31 July 2024:

  • The median value for Houses in Salisbury Park is $641,644 while the median value for Units is $443,440.
  • Houses have a median rent of $500.
